Class Summary - Today we addressed the section on cell junctions, extracellular glands, and membranes. We talked about tight junctions, gap junctions and adhesion junctions and looked at pictures of each. We also talked about glands like ducts and goblet cells. We also talked about different membranes including mucus membranes (found where the body opens to the outside like nose and eyes), serous membranes (found around body cavities and organs), synovial membranes (found between joints) and meninges (found in brain and spinal cord) and the cutaneous membranes (the skin).
